Blatter shocked at Capello job

Sepp Blatter has controversially moved to claim he is disappointed that The FA chose to appoint another foreign coach and touched upon the examples set by other successful nations who go for coaches within their own countries.

  • Blatter stated: "I have never seen Italy, Germany, Brazil or Argentina with a coach from another country.



    "In fact, most of the best teams have a coach from their own country." Though not, of course, the countries in Africa, Asia and Eastern Europe whose cause he is always so keen to champion.



    Blatter also blasted Premiership sides for recruiting expensive imports: "But look at the international scene now. Which foreign teams are coached by English coaches? And where are the English footballers playing abroad?



    "It is clear something has changed in terms of the world's appreciation of English football."
